Dose-Limiting Toxicity (DLT)

Dose-limiting toxicity (DLT) is an adverse effect severe enough to prevent further dose increases during a clinical trial.

Dose-Limiting Toxicity (DLT) designates a treatment-related adverse event severe enough to prevent further dose escalation in a clinical trial, establishing boundaries for safe dosing. DLT definitions are protocol-specific and typically focus on clinically significant toxicities occurring within a defined observation window after treatment initiation. Identifying DLTs is central to determining maximum tolerated dose and guiding dose selection for subsequent trial phases.

The biopharmaceutical industry relies on DLT evaluation particularly in oncology trials where balancing efficacy against toxicity is critical. DLT criteria may include severe haematological toxicities, organ dysfunction, or immune-mediated adverse events requiring intervention. Clinical trial teams monitor participants intensively during early dosing periods, with independent safety committees reviewing emerging data to ensure appropriate risk management. DLT outcomes influence escalation decisions, cohort expansion, and recommended dosing regimens. As trial designs become more adaptive and biomarker-driven, DLT frameworks increasingly incorporate mechanistic toxicity understanding and supportive care strategies that enable safer exploration of effective dose ranges.
